Traditional Jewelry Gifts: Gold, Kundan, or Polki sets, timeless and cherished heirlooms for Indian brides
In Indian weddings, jewelry isn’t just an accessory—it’s a symbol of heritage, prosperity, and love. When gifting your sister on her wedding day, traditional jewelry sets like gold, Kundan, or Polki aren’t merely ornaments; they’re cherished heirlooms that carry emotional and cultural weight. These pieces are designed to last generations, blending timeless elegance with deep-rooted traditions. Choosing one of these sets ensures your gift becomes a part of her legacy, something she’ll treasure long after the wedding festivities fade.
Gold jewelry stands as the quintessential choice for Indian brides, often passed down through generations. Its enduring value and versatility make it a fail-safe option. When selecting a gold set, consider the purity—22K gold is traditional for bridal jewelry, offering a rich, warm hue. Opt for designs that reflect her personal style: intricate temple jewelry for a classic look, or minimalist pieces for a modern twist. Pairing a gold necklace with matching earrings and a maang tikka creates a cohesive ensemble that complements her bridal attire. Pro tip: Ensure the set is certified for authenticity and comes with a warranty for long-term value.
Kundan and Polki jewelry, on the other hand, bring a regal touch to bridal trousseau. Kundan, with its glass-based gemstones set in gold foil, exudes opulence and is perfect for brides who love vintage charm. Polki, crafted from uncut diamonds, offers a raw, natural sparkle that’s both luxurious and understated. Both styles are labor-intensive, making them prized possessions. When gifting Kundan or Polki, focus on statement pieces like chokers or rani haars, which can be paired with simpler outfits post-wedding. Caution: These sets are delicate and require careful handling—advise her to store them in velvet-lined boxes to prevent damage.

Personalized Trousseau Items: Customized sarees, clutches, or shoes with her name or wedding date
Personalized trousseau items like customized sarees, clutches, or shoes with her name or wedding date are more than just gifts—they are heirlooms in the making. These items transform traditional wedding attire into deeply personal keepsakes, blending cultural heritage with modern sentiment. A saree embroidered with her initials or the wedding date in subtle, elegant script becomes a wearable memento, perfect for both the wedding day and future anniversaries. Similarly, a clutch or pair of shoes adorned with her name adds a touch of individuality to her bridal ensemble, ensuring she feels uniquely celebrated.
When selecting a customized saree, consider the fabric and embroidery style to align with her taste and the wedding theme. Silk sarees with zari work or chiffon with delicate thread embroidery are timeless choices. For clutches, opt for materials like velvet or brocade, which complement traditional Indian wear, and ensure the personalization is done in a font that matches her aesthetic—minimalist, ornate, or playful. Shoes, whether heels or juttis, can be customized with her name or wedding date on the insole or subtly on the outer design, ensuring the personalization remains elegant and not overpowering.
One practical tip is to plan well in advance, as customization requires time, especially for intricate designs. Work with skilled artisans or trusted vendors who specialize in personalized bridal wear to ensure quality. Additionally, consider the longevity of the item—will she cherish it as a display piece or wear it often? For instance, a saree with subtle personalization can be worn repeatedly, while a clutch might become a treasured keepsake stored in her bridal trunk.

Sentimental Keepsakes: Photo albums, handwritten letters, or family heirloom pieces for emotional value
In a culture where weddings are a tapestry of traditions and emotions, gifting your sister a sentimental keepsake can be the most profound way to honor her journey. Unlike material gifts that may fade in significance, a photo album, handwritten letter, or family heirloom carries the weight of shared memories and ancestral legacy. These gifts transcend time, becoming cherished artifacts that she can pass down, ensuring your bond remains immortalized in her new chapter.
Consider the photo album, not as a mere collection of images, but as a curated narrative of your sister’s life. Start with her childhood, include milestones like her first day at school, her graduation, and moments of laughter or struggle. Add captions or dates to provide context, and if possible, include photos of your parents or grandparents at similar stages of life. For a modern twist, create a digital album with embedded videos or voice notes, allowing her to relive moments in a multisensory way. The key is personalization—ensure every page reflects her essence, making it a treasure she’ll revisit for years.
Handwritten letters, on the other hand, offer a raw, unfiltered expression of love and wisdom. Begin by recalling a specific memory that defines your relationship—perhaps a childhood prank, a shared secret, or a moment you supported each other. Transition into advice or well-wishes for her married life, drawing from your own experiences or cultural teachings. Write in your native language for added intimacy, and use scented paper or ink to engage her senses. Seal it in an envelope adorned with dried flowers or a wax stamp for a vintage touch. This letter becomes a tangible piece of your voice, a comfort she can hold when you’re apart.
Family heirlooms, whether a piece of jewelry, a sari, or a decorative item, carry the stories of generations. If gifting jewelry, choose something that complements her wedding attire or can be worn on special occasions. Include a note detailing its history—who wore it before her, where it originated, and any rituals associated with it. For textiles like a sari, consider having it restored or refashioned to suit her style while preserving its authenticity. If the heirloom is a decorative piece, suggest a place in her new home where it can be displayed, becoming a daily reminder of her roots.

Luxury Spa Hampers: Pampering kits with skincare, fragrances, and bath essentials for relaxation
A wedding is a whirlwind of emotions, traditions, and responsibilities, leaving little time for self-care. Amidst the chaos, a luxury spa hamper becomes more than a gift—it’s a sanctuary. Curated with skincare, fragrances, and bath essentials, it offers your sister a moment of tranquility before or after the big day. Think of it as a silent reminder to pause, breathe, and indulge in herself.
When assembling a luxury spa hamper, focus on quality over quantity. Opt for brands known for their natural, nourishing ingredients—think Forest Essentials, Kama Ayurveda, or international favorites like Aesop or Diptyque. Include a hydrating face mask (ideal for pre-wedding glow), a soothing bath oil infused with lavender or jasmine, and a rich body lotion to combat stress-induced dryness. Add a scented candle with notes of sandalwood or rose to create an ambiance of calm. Pro tip: Pair these with a soft, monogrammed robe for an extra touch of luxury.
The key to a memorable spa hamper lies in personalization. Consider your sister’s preferences—does she love floral scents or prefer earthy tones? Is her skin oily, dry, or sensitive? For instance, if she’s a fan of Ayurveda, include a jar of pure ghee-based moisturizer or a bottle of Brahmi hair oil. If she’s a fragrance enthusiast, a miniature perfume from a niche brand like Guerlain or Byredo will elevate the experience. Tailor the hamper to her tastes, and it becomes a thoughtful gesture rather than a generic gift.
